OK Swordigo or Across Age? LOL You guys helped me find a fav puzzle craft was wandering about those two? and do they differ from Zenonia 4?
@gamergirl2785: Swordigo is amazing, I would recommend it anytime over Across Age. They have slightly different gameplay (Swordigo is RPG+Platformer, Across Age is RPG+Puzzles) but in my opinion Across Age is just boring. Although I don't really like the Zenonia series, I would say Zenonia 4 is better than Across Age anyway. Swordigo doesn't have anything in common with it (besides RPG-ish stuff), but it's the best of the three.

Got it! Thanks..btw why does aralon better than sacred odyssey? I compare the screenshot of both games and i think sacred odyssey was more appealing..hmhmh
Aralon is an open-world RPG (you'll improve your character, skills...), while Sacred Odyssey is an open-world action-adventure kind of game, similar to the Wii Zelda games (items with different functions, puzzles to solve...). I liked it very much!
